Springer Nature is one of the world’s leading global research, educational and professional publishers. It is home to an array of respected and trusted brands and imprints, with more than 170 years of combined history behind them, providing quality content through a range of innovative products and services. Every day, around the globe, our imprints, books, journals and resources reach millions of people, helping researchers and scientists to discover, students to learn and professionals to achieve their goals and ambitions. The company has around 10,000 staff in over 50 countries.

About us: Engineering Enablement 

The Engineering Enablement (EE) department consists of around 65 people, spread over teams that closely collaborate to fulfil our mission. In Springer Nature Technology (SNT) we serve different core expertise: PaaS, Databases, Observability and Cloud- and Release Engineering. You will join a multidisciplinary team with different nationalities, backgrounds and experience levels. We are a very distributed department but sometimes we travel to work with each other in person. We are based around the globe with main locations in London, Dordrecht, Berlin and  Lisbon

About The Company

We are a global and progressive business, founded on a heritage of trusted and respected brands – including Springer, founded in 1842, Macmillan, founded in 1843 and Nature, first published in 1869. Nearly two centuries of progress and advancement in science and education have helped shape the business we are today. Research and learning continues to be the cornerstone of progress, and we will continue to open doors to discovery through trusted brands and innovative products and services.
